Whig Standard June 7 1935
Former Howe Island Lady Dies at Great Age
GANANOQUE, June 7--Another of The old residents of Howe Island passed to rest on Wednesday in the person of Mrs. Margaret O'Driscoll, widow of the late John O'Driscoll.
The deceased who was over ninety years of age, was indeed a very active woman, and in fact she did not have any serious illness to cause her death other than old age. She had lived in Gananoque for about fourteen years. She is survived by her sisters, Mrs. Robert McArthur, Gananoque, Mrs. Alex See of Toronto, and her own immediate family, John, Mrs. Fred Walker of Howe Island, Mrs. John G. McDonald of Wolfe Island, Thomas of Ottawa, and Lawrence and Ilena of Gananoque. The funeral was held St. Philomino Church, Howe Island where the mass was sung by Rev. Father Callaghan. Her grandsons acted as pall-bearers. She was the mother of thirteen children of which six survive to mourn her loss. One son Charles died in Kingston on January 1, 1935.
